διακατελέγχομαι G1246
Pronunciation diakatelénchomai

What does διακατελέγχομαι (diakatelénchomai) mean in the Bible?

διακατελέγχομαι (diakatelénchomai) is a Greek word meaning "to refute". δια-κατ-ελέγχομαι to confute completely: Act.
